2008-04-01 Timo Hoenig <thoenig@suse.de>
Patch from Frederic Crozat <fcrozat@mandriva.com>
* bus/dir-watch-inotify.c (bus_watch_directory): Only monitor
IN_CLOSE_WRITE, IN_DELETE, IN_MOVE_TO and IN_MOVE_FROM events. This
way, only atomic changes to configuration file are monitored.
* bus/dir-watch-inotify.c (_handle_inotify_watch): Fix typo in
_dbus_verbose function call
* bus/dir-watch-inotify.c (bus_drop_all_directory_watches): Use
_dbus_strerror instead of perror

2008-01-17 Timo Hoenig <thoenig@suse.de>
* fix inotify support
* bus/dir-watch-inotify.c (_handle_inotify_watch): fix reading of the
inotify events. Also, use ssize_t not size_t for 'ret'.
* bus/dir-watch-inotify.c (bus_watch_directory): watch not only for
IN_MODIFY but also for IN_CREATE and IN_DELETE
* bus/dir-watch-inotify.c (bus_drop_all_directory_watches): drop the
inotify watches more elegantly by closing inotify:_fd, set inotify_fd to
-1 after dropping the watches

2008-01-14 John (J5) Palmieri <johnp@redhat.com>
* patch by Frederic Crozat <fcrozat at mandriva dot com> (FDO Bz#
13268)
* add inotify support
* bus/Makefile.am: add inotify module to the build
* bus/dir-watch-inotify.c: inotify module based off the dnotify and
kqueue modules
* configure.in: add checks and switch for inotify
also add a printout at the end of configure if inotify and kqueue
support is being built in (dnotify already had this)
